Overview
Manages UNESCO’s peacebuilding-through-religious-education project in Somalia. The officer oversees delivery, partners, procurement, contracts, budgets, monitoring and reporting; coordinates government, UNICEF and donors; shares results; and provides technical support on inclusive early-childhood Quranic education.

Responsibilities
- Supervise day-to-day project implementation and quality
- Update workplans and support overall project management
- Plan procurement and monitor contracts, providers and disbursements
- Coordinate government, UNICEF, donors and development partners
- Monitor budgets, progress, results and evaluation activities
- Prepare meeting records, donor reports and action plans
- Disseminate results through workshops, webinars and publications
- Provide policy advice and technical assistance on education and peacebuilding
- Mobilise UNESCO expertise and share international good practice
Requirements
- Master’s degree in education, social sciences, peace studies or a closely related field
- At least five years of progressively responsible experience in technical assistance and project management in education, teacher training or skills development
- Experience supporting government education or training reform
- Fluent English
- Fluent Somali
